Ensuring Readability on Mobile Screens and Dark Modes

Testing Are You Freakin Serious on various devices revealed some crucial considerations for digital designers. While the font is charming, its decorative nature requires careful handling on small screens. I learned that using the font for large headings on mobile is safe, but reducing the size too much can cause the intricate strokes to blur or become indistinguishable. For dark mode interfaces, I recommend adjusting the letter spacing slightly to prevent the white text from bleeding together on OLED displays. By respecting these technical constraints, you can maintain the integrity of the Script Handwritten style while ensuring a smooth user experience for everyone, regardless of their device.

Pairing Decorative Display Fonts with Clean Body Copy

The secret to a polished look lies in pairing Are You Freakin Serious correctly. I consistently pair this display font with a minimalist sans serif like Helvetica or Roboto for body text, creating a balanced contrast between personality and clarity. This combination prevents the design from becoming overwhelming while allowing the script to serve as the emotional anchor of the brand. For a more editorial look, you might try a classic serif font, but for modern tech or startup sites, the clean lines of a geometric sans serif are the best match.
